POSITION SUMMARY:
Responsible for assistance in maintaining aspects of the physical plant. Conducting, under supervisor direction, preventive maintenance, routine servicing, seasonal repairs and changes, building equipment and plumbing repairs; maintains safe working environment and assists other department employees as needed.
Based upon experience the starting pay will begin at $17-$19 an hour and hours of operation 10am-6pm 

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S:
1. Perform general maintenance duties, such as: fixing wall covers, floor covers and some furniture and fixtures; light plumbing work, minor electrical repair and appliance repairs.
2. Receive service requests and response in a timely manner.
3. Perform painting and refurbishing projects, as directed by supervisor.
4. Perform routine preventive maintenance, as directed by supervisor.
5. Perform minor building and equipment repairs.
6. Complete all work in the order of priority set by supervisor.
7. Assist, during winter, with snow removal efforts as necessary.
8. Maintain cleanliness of fountains, pumping and filtration system, where appropriate.
9. Perform maintenance on irrigation system (valves, timers and nozzles).
10. Perform routine maintenance on all vehicles when assigned.

11. Maintain all tools, equipment and supplies in proper condition.
12. WHEN QUALIFIED, assist the Director of Plant Operations and/or perform work on the heating and air conditioning systems, domestic water systems, refrigeration systems, pumps, motors, fans, electrical systems and emergency generators.
13. Maintain exterior and interior of all buildings.

PHSYICAL REQUIREMENTS:

Tools, equipment, machines used on the job:
• Personal computer
• General equipment: printer, scanner, fax machine, copier, telephone, calculator, cell phone, assessment tools (i.e. medical equipment)
• Rotohammer, table and band saw, welder (3 kinds), hoist, pullers, assorted hand tools, laminate trimmers/routers, pneumatic tools, drills, saws (chop, table, circular, worm drive, band and jig), HVAC test equipment, drill press, and grinder.
Physical activities of the position:
• Lifts and carries up to 100 lbs. frequently
• Pushes and pulls up to 100 lbs. frequently
• Climbs, reaches, bends and twists frequently
• Stands and walks frequently
Physical requirements of the job:
• Medium work – exerts up to 50 lbs. of force frequently, and/or up to 30 lbs. amount of force frequently or constantly to move objects.
